pub(crate) fn determine_node_score(node: &NodeRef, weigh_classes: bool) -> f32 {
let Some(node_name) = node.qual_name_ref() else {
return 0.0;
};
let score: f32 = match node_name.local.as_ref() {
"div" => 5.0,
"pre" | "td" | "blockquote" => 3.0,
"address" | "ol" | "ul" | "dl" | "dd" | "dt" | "li" | "form" => -3.0,
"h1" | "h2" | "h3" | "h4" | "h5" | "h6" | "th" => -5.0,
_ => 0.0,
};
score + get_class_weight(node, weigh_classes)
}
